Schloss Hellbrunn
Schloss Hellbrunn is a palace in Salzburg that was built in the 17th century. It’s a “Lustschloss”, a “pleasure palace” and as much as this sounds like the rich organised their orgy parties there, officially it was where the rich organised their fancy parties (an orgy may or may not be included). This one was built by an archbishop as a “day villa”, where he could chill during the day before returning to the city in the evening. Hohensalzburg Castle
The Salzburg Castle, just like many other fortresses across Europe has a strategic position on top of a hill. In medieval times this used to be for protection. And nowadays it usually means that the castle offers the best view of the city!
